Last week, I was craving jello salad, but didn't have all of the fixings to make the usual variety we make at this time of year. So I decided to do a little improv and we all enjoyed the results.
1 package raspberry jello
1 package blackberry jello
1 can crushed pineapple, drained and juice reserved
1 half bag of frozen raspberries
Add water to reserved pineapple juice to total 1 cup. Microwave to a boil. Mix with jello packages. Add 3/4 cup cold water. Stir in frozen raspberries and drained pineapple. Pour into serving dish and refrigerate until firm. (It only took about 30 minutes to firm up, thanks to the frozen raspberries.)
